Medical Classification of Anabolic Steroids
Anabolic steroids are synthetic derivatives of testosterone designed to influence muscle development, hormone balance, and metabolic processes. Due to their systemic effects, they are regulated as controlled or prescription-only substances in many jurisdictions.
In clinical practice, these medications are prescribed for defined indications and monitored through laboratory testing and follow-up care. Within this framework, anabolic steroids are treated as therapeutic agents rather than consumer products.

Health Considerations and Oversight
Anabolic steroids affect multiple physiological systems, including endocrine regulation, cardiovascular health, and lipid metabolism. These effects explain why medical supervision is emphasized in clinical use.
Without professional oversight, risks may increase due to unknown composition, improper use, or lack of monitoring. Medical frameworks exist to manage these risks through evidence-based protocols rather than informal access.
Legal Implications of Online References
Laws governing anabolic steroids vary by country, but many classify them as controlled substances. Distribution without authorization can carry legal consequences regardless of whether claims appear online. The phrase anabolic steroids online does not alter these legal realities or imply compliance.
Evaluating legality requires understanding local regulations and prescription requirements rather than relying on search terminology.
